Gold price per tola sheds Rs300 in Pakistan
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terWhatsapp

Gold prices in Pakistan decreased on Saturday in line with their loss in the international market. In the local market, gold price per tola reached Rs362,400 after a decline of Rs300 during the day.

As per the rates shared by the All-Pakistan Gems and Jewellers Sarafa Association (APGJSA), 10-gram gold was sold at Rs310,699 after it lost Rs257.

On Friday, gold price per tola reached Rs362,700 after a gain of Rs500 during the day.

The international rate of gold also saw a decrease today. The rate was at $3,397 per ounce (with a premium of $20), a loss of $3, as per APGJSA.

Meanwhile, silver price per tola decreased by Rs9 to reach Rs4,064.
